From 5a7791097f023cbd6720eefe0f9fce461132f256 Mon Sep 17 00:00:00 2001 From: Claude Date: Sun, 19 Jul 2026 11:46:39 +0000 Subject: [PATCH 1/2] refactor!: depend on and import `autonerves` (renamed from autoconf) M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Update the pyproject dependency pins and all `import autoconf` / `from autoconf` statements (including the config re-export block) to the renamed package `autonerves`. Repo-name references ("PyAutoConf") are unchanged — they flip with the GitHub repo rename in the coordinated cutover. BREAKING CHANGE: this library now requires `autonerves` instead of `autoconf`. CI resolves it from the same-named PyAutoConf branch (built as autonerves).
